Charming Country Guest House
This former hunting lodge situated on the banks of Loch Rannoch was built in 1840 by Clan Menzies.
In the house there are some reception rooms with open fire places and 14 bedrooms.
All four reception rooms have an open fire place in the Robert Adam style.
Each bedroom is individually decorated and has kept its old charm.
From most of the bedrooms you will have stunning views to Loch Rannoch.

Location
Talladh-A-Bheithe Lodge is located on the B 847/B 846 at Loch Rannoch, about 6 miles from Kinloch Rannoch on the North Lochside Road. Rannoch Station, famous train station in the remote Rannoch Moor on the railway line London-Fort William is 10 miles away.
The property has its own boat jetty, from where you can enjoy a beautiful view of the “Three Sisters of Glen Coe”.
The surrounded Garden/Park invites you for a little walk.
